
Crusher plant, which is also called crushing and screening machine, is a set of equipments which could crush large block material by multi-stage crushing and screening on the basis of specific discharge specifications. And users can adopt different disposition form according to the variety and size of raw material and the requirement of finished material. Crushing plants are mainly applied to ...

A gyratory crusher is one of the main types of primary crushers in a mine or ore processing plant. Gyratory crushers are designated in size either by the gape and mantle diameter or by the size of the receiving opening. Gyratory crushers can be used for primary or secondary crushing. The crushing action is caused by the closing of the gap between the mantle line (movable) mounted on the ...

A Crushing plant is one-stop crushing installation, which can be used for rock crushing, garbage crushing, building materials crushing and other similar operations. Crushing plants may be either fixed or mobile. A crushing plant has different stations (primary, secondary, tertiary, ...) where different crushing, selection and transport cycles are done in order to obtain different stone sizes ...

Usually the fine crushing plant is located some distance from the primary with an intermediate ore storage facility between. The operation of the fine crushing plant is independent, to a large degree, of the performance of the primary crusher. A great deal of thought has been given to the problem of attaining maximum efficiency in this type of operation. Efficiency is measured by the work of ...

The mobile crushing plant is mainly divided into two types, wheel type mobile crushing plant and crawler type mobile crushing plant. A set of mobile crushing plant is a complete movable stone crushing line. It can configure with feeding, crushing, screening and conveying device. Normally, the production capacity is from 30 t/h to 500 t/h. Here, we focus on introducing the difference and ...

The problem with optimisation models that focus on size and shape is that there are few available models that can simulate how the crushing plant should be controlled in order to optimise certain product parameters. In addition, even if there are models available, it is unlikely that process operators or plant managers are using these tools to tune the plant.
